Three rivers, one township

Branchburg Township covers about 20 square miles in Somerset County, bordering Hillsborough to the south and Bridgewater to the east. The township has a long, narrow shape with the North Branch and South Branch of the Raritan River running through and along portions of it. The proximity to multiple waterways shapes the soil and drainage conditions on many properties here.

River corridor properties deal with seasonal water table changes and variable soil conditions. Sultan Services plans around these conditions with proper drainage systems, grading, and plant selection that accounts for wet soil areas.

What Branchburg properties typically need

The more developed areas near the Route 22 and Route 202 corridors have suburban style homes on moderate lots. These properties typically need the same work we do across Somerset County: patio builds, walkway replacements, landscape renovation, and drainage correction.

The western and rural sections of the township have larger parcels with more acreage. Properties in and around the hamlets of North Branch and Neshanic Station tend to have established landscapes, mature trees, and terrain that requires more grading work and seasonal maintenance.

Branchburg also has a transitional quality. It sits where Somerset County suburbs meet Hunterdon County farmland, so some properties feel distinctly suburban while others a few miles away are more open and rural. We adjust the approach based on the property.

Is drainage a common issue in Branchburg?

Yes. The proximity to the North Branch, South Branch, and Lamington River means many properties deal with seasonal water issues. French drains, regrading, and foundation drainage are regular project scopes here.
